A Tunisian Tasting of Wines and Olive Oils
Madison Hotel ·
Grill 83
Tunisia
is one of the world’s leading producers
of fine olive oil and home to a remarkable wine-producing region. At this event, guests enjoyed
a gourmet tasting of this Mediterranean
country’s most delicious exports in the luxurious atmosphere of the
Madison
Hotel, featuring noted culinary authority Bill Sanders. Tunisian and
Mediterranean
appetizers accompanied the selections.
Cuisine of Tunisia
Peabody
Hotel · Chez Philippe
Chef Rafik
Tlatli will joined Reinaldo
Alfonso, Chef de Cuisine at Chez Philippe, for an
evening of authentic Tunisian fare.
The
leader of the revival of Tunisian cuisine, prominent Chef Tlatli has recently
appeared everywhere from food columns to radio to national television. A native
to the Tunisian city of Nabeul, Chef Tlatli
attended Hotel and Tourism School in Germany and trained in several European
countries. He eventually returned to his home country to enhance traditional
Tunisian cuisine while creating innovative modern variations of traditional
dishes.
